How Flutter Empowers Agencies to Deliver Scalable Cross-Platform Apps

In today’s fast-paced digital ecosystem, agencies face constant pressure to deliver high-quality mobile apps that perform seamlessly across platforms. Businesses expect quick deployment, consistent user experiences, and cost-efficient scalability. To meet these expectations, more agencies are turning to Flutter app development — a framework redefining how cross-platform solutions are built.

Developed by Google, Flutter enables developers to create cross-platform apps using a single codebase, ensuring native-like performance on both Android and iOS. This efficiency helps agencies accelerate delivery timelines, maintain design consistency, and reduce operational costs — all without sacrificing user experience.

Why Agencies Are Adopting Flutter for App Development

1. Unified Codebase for Faster Delivery

Traditionally, developers had to build separate codebases for Android and iOS, which doubled both effort and expense. Flutter solves this challenge with a single, unified codebase written in Dart, enabling faster deployment and easier maintenance.

According to Statista’s 2024 global developer survey, Flutter is the most widely used cross-platform framework, adopted by over 46% of developers worldwide. This widespread use signals a growing trust in Flutter’s efficiency and scalability.

2. Scalability and Performance

Flutter compiles directly to native ARM code, providing high performance while ensuring apps scale smoothly as user demands grow. Its architecture, powered by the Skia graphics engine, allows agencies to deliver visually rich and scalable mobile apps that handle complex functionalities efficiently.

For agencies managing multiple clients or enterprise-level projects, Flutter’s scalability reduces the burden of maintaining multiple codebases and minimizes post-launch performance bottlenecks.

Core Flutter Framework Benefits for Agencies

1. Hot Reload for Faster Iterations

Flutter’s Hot Reload feature allows developers to instantly view code changes without restarting the app. This accelerates development cycles, enabling agencies to test UI elements, gather client feedback, and make real-time improvements — significantly improving delivery timelines.

2. Consistent User Experience

Unlike frameworks that rely on native UI components, Flutter ensures a uniform user interface across devices. This means users enjoy the same visual and functional experience on both iOS and Android — a crucial factor for maintaining brand consistency.

3. Strong Community and Google Support

Flutter benefits from active backing by Google and a large open-source community. Developers can access extensive libraries, tutorials, and third-party packages, enhancing flexibility and speed. Agencies can rely on Flutter’s official documentation for ongoing support, performance optimization, and best practices — ensuring every project follows robust development standards.

4. Cost Efficiency

Flutter allows agencies to serve clients more cost-effectively by reusing code and components across projects. Maintenance is streamlined, and fewer resources are needed to update apps on multiple platforms — delivering long-term savings without compromising quality.

Building Scalable Mobile Apps with Flutter

Scalability is more than handling more users — it’s about ensuring consistent performance, security, and maintainability as an app evolves.

1. Modular Code Architecture

Flutter’s modular code structure enables teams to develop, test, and update components independently. For agencies juggling multiple client projects, this modularity ensures faster updates and easier long-term maintenance.

2. Cloud Integration and Firebase Support

Flutter integrates seamlessly with Firebase — Google’s cloud-based backend service. Agencies can leverage Firebase for user authentication, real-time databases, analytics, and cloud messaging, creating a robust backend infrastructure that scales automatically as user activity grows.

3. CI/CD Compatibility

Modern agencies rely on continuous integration and deployment workflows. Flutter works effortlessly with CI/CD tools such as Codemagic and GitHub Actions, allowing teams to automate builds, testing, and deployment. This ensures that Flutter development services deliver faster, more reliable app releases.

4. Multi-Platform Expansion

Flutter’s versatility now extends beyond mobile — it supports web and desktop apps as well. This future-ready adaptability allows agencies to use one technology stack to build cross-platform app development solutions for any digital platform.

Flutter for Agencies: Real-World Advantages

1. Reduced Development Time

By using a single codebase, agencies can cut development time by up to 50%, enabling faster delivery without sacrificing quality. This speed advantage helps agencies take on more projects while maintaining high client satisfaction.

2. Greater Design Flexibility

Flutter’s widget-based architecture gives developers and designers unmatched creative control. Custom animations, adaptive layouts, and branded components can be easily implemented — giving clients a tailored, premium app experience.

3. Simplified Maintenance

Updating a Flutter app automatically applies changes across both platforms. This unified maintenance model reduces post-launch support costs and ensures faster updates, making it ideal for long-term client relationships.

4. Enhanced Collaboration

Since Flutter code is clean and well-structured, it’s easier for cross-functional teams — developers, designers, and QA testers — to collaborate. This reduces friction in large agency environments and ensures smoother project management.

Growing Market for Flutter Development Services

The rising demand for Flutter development services reflects the broader shift toward efficient, scalable, and cost-effective mobile solutions. Flutter’s flexibility makes it suitable for startups, SMEs, and large enterprises alike.

Industries Leveraging Flutter

  • Fintech: Secure, real-time transaction apps with strong backend integration.

  • E-commerce: High-performance, responsive platforms for seamless shopping experiences.

  • Healthcare: Data-driven apps with real-time updates and HIPAA-compliant architecture.

  • Education: Interactive learning platforms optimized for multiple devices.

A SlashData Developer Nation Report highlights that one-third of professional developers use Flutter, emphasizing its scalability and ease of adoption for production-grade applications.

When to Hire Flutter Developers

Agencies looking to strengthen internal capabilities or expand service offerings can hire Flutter developers to gain a competitive advantage. Skilled Flutter professionals bring expertise in optimizing performance, integrating APIs, and building feature-rich cross-platform apps.

Qualities to look for include:

  • Proficiency in Dart and Flutter architecture

  • Experience integrating Firebase and REST APIs

  • Understanding of app performance optimization

  • Familiarity with CI/CD pipelines and testing frameworks

By hiring skilled Flutter developers, agencies can ensure consistent quality across projects while keeping pace with evolving market demands.

Challenges to Consider

Despite its strengths, Flutter is not without limitations. App sizes can be slightly larger than native ones, and certain platform-specific integrations may require custom plugins. However, Google’s frequent updates and strong community support continue to address these limitations, making Flutter an increasingly mature ecosystem.

Tip: Google’s Flutter & Dart Developer Documentation provides practical guidance and solutions for common challenges, helping agencies maintain efficiency as projects scale.

The Future of Cross-Platform Development with Flutter

The future of cross-platform app development is headed toward multi-device ecosystems — web, mobile, desktop, and beyond. Flutter’s roadmap aligns perfectly with this evolution. With upcoming features like Impeller (a new rendering engine) and enhanced desktop support, Flutter is becoming a comprehensive framework for full-stack digital experiences.

Moreover, its growing adoption by major companies such as BMW, Google Pay, and Alibaba reinforces its credibility and long-term potential.

For agencies, this means the ability to deliver future-proof applications from a single, efficient framework.

Conclusion: Flutter as a Catalyst for Scalable Innovation

From a user’s standpoint, Flutter app development empowers agencies to deliver solutions that are faster, more adaptable, and cost-effective. It eliminates the traditional barriers between platforms, ensuring businesses can reach audiences seamlessly across devices.

Agencies adopting Flutter aren’t just building apps — they’re shaping scalable digital ecosystems that grow with users’ needs. In a landscape defined by innovation and agility, Flutter represents a forward-thinking approach to building scalable mobile apps that meet both business and user expectations.


Comments

Popular posts from this blog

Top Benefits of Using Firebase Development Services for Real-Time Applications

Key Benefits of Choosing Magento Development Services for Your Online Store

The Future of Server-Side Development: How NestJS Powers Modern Web Apps